description Proposed is a method and product for UV radiation modification of the surface of the needle-felted non-woven metrerial from polyethylene terephthalate standard fibers, for obtaining of ion exchange filters. The fibers obtained should possess a 3D structure and a high hydrolytic stability, which has to guarantee their multiple usage during the numerous sorption processes. As surface modifiers are used Polyethilenimine (PEI), grafted on the surface of the PET fibers with the Epichlorhydrin, Dimethylol dihydroxy cyclic ethylene urea (DMDHEU- C5H10N2O5, Glyoxal (C2H2O2).5. The filter materials obtained are highly effective towards the retention of Cu2+ from industrial waste waters.
